Ban pre-employment and current employment drug testing.

Created by M.H. on November 10, 2011

My employer should have nothing to do with what activities I engage in outside the workplace. An individual's job performance should be judged on their actions and the content of their character, not some arbitrary, meaningless test that amounts to nothing more than legally sanctioned job discrimination. When hiring employees, employers can not discriminate by asking if someone is an alcoholic or of a particular religion, how is pre-emp drug testing any different? How is it not discrimination to ask me to provide a sample from my body and then judging it's quality for a job?
